    PT Series portable radios

    Feb. 1, 2013
    Related To: RITRON INC.
    Ritron Pt Series Radios For Po 10862720

    PT Series portable radios from Ritron, Inc., are an ideal solution for virtually any 2-way radio use, especially police, law enforcement, public safety and other first responder applications. Ultra small and lightweight, these ergonomically designed radios are easier to hold and use. They feature narrow frequency channel steps--VHF: 2.5/12.5kHz, UHF:2.5/6.25kHz--for clearer communication with less interference. Nine programmable function buttons allow the PT series to be customized to particular application requirements. These FCC narrow band compliant radios feature 255 channels with channel scan, priority scan and scan resume functions. Built-in selective signaling (2-tone decode (300-3000Hz), 3 to 7 tone sel-cal) alerts the user to priority messaging automatically. Loud 1 Watt audio output makes the PT radio easy-to-hear, even in noisy law enforcement or first responder environments.

    Weighing  10 ounces, these robust radios are tested to Mil-STD 810 F for temperature, humidity, shock and vibration, and are IP65 rated for resistance to dust and water. Each PT series radio includes DTMF encode, an Emergency Call Button, status icons, and an easy to read alphanumeric LED display. A 13-hour 1800mAh li-ion battery pack provides ample power for shift-plus operations while a low battery alert indicates time to recharge. Each radio includes a spring-action belt clip, flex antenna, long-lasting battery, and a rapid rate charger. Options include remote speaker mic, ear hook earset, and gang chargers.
